    Default Default Turkish Shaving Products In 1930's


    I found this ads and info on #tarih (history) magazine and wanted to share. First blades was Gillette in Turkey. Than in 1930's there was a lot of Turkish shaving product brands.

    Most famous ones was Timsah (crocodile), Poker, Radium, Hasan, Altın Tıraş (golden shave), Yalova (city in Turkey), Bozkurt (gray wolf) DE Blades, Turan Shaving Soaps and Shaving Creams.

    Some newspaper advertises:




    Yıldırım (thunderbolt) DE Blades, Bozkurt DE Blades (metal case i think), Halk (public) DE Blades.
